Designing Productive and Engaging Remote Workspaces
Remote work has revolutionized the manner we think about work, offering unprecedented freedom. However, creating a productive and engaging remote workspace requires deliberate planning.
A well-designed remote workspace should enhance productivity, promote collaboration, and nurture a atmosphere of community.
Consider some key elements to consider:
* **Ergonomics:** Invest in ergonomic equipment to avoid physical strain and promote comfort.
* **Technology:** Guarantee reliable and fast internet connectivity for seamless collaboration.
* **Dedicated Workspace:** Design a distinct workspace that indicates the transition from work to personal time.
* **Lighting and Greenery:** Ample lighting and live plants can boost mood and attention.
* **Communication and Collaboration:** Utilize tools that facilitate effective communication and collaboration among team members.

Navigating the Challenges of Remote Workspaces
Remote work has become increasingly common, offering flexibility and autonomy. However, it also presents unique difficulties. One key factor is maintaining interaction with colleagues. Virtual meetings can sometimes lack the spontaneity of in-person discussions, making it crucial to establish clear paths of communication. Furthermore, balancing work life from personal life can be challenging when your office is in your home. Setting limits and creating a dedicated workspace are essential for success. Additionally, remote workers may experience feelings of remoteness. It's important to intentionally connect with colleagues and participate in virtual networking activities to combat this.
